Maintenance and building costs of British warships according to the Dutch magazine Marineblad dated 1925 no. 5

An item referred to the magazine Schiffbau dated 1925 no. 21-22 reporting that the British Admiralty published figures dealing with the building and maintenance of types of ships. The costs of building and fitting out of a battleships were 7 million pound sterling included 2,7 million for wages. Other costs were for respectively a small cruiser, a destroyer and a submarine around 2 million, 325.000 pound sterling and 400.000 pound sterling.
